Some tips for your application 🫡

Understand the Role:Before applying, make sure you fully understand the responsibilities of an MSK Physiotherapist. Familiarise yourself with the specific skills and experiences required, such as managing soft tissue injuries and chronic conditions.

Tailor Your CV:Customise your CV to highlight relevant experience in MSK physiotherapy. Include specific examples of past roles where you've managed similar cases or worked in related settings.

Craft a Compelling Cover Letter:Write a cover letter that not only outlines your qualifications but also expresses your enthusiasm for the role. Mention why you're interested in working with Day Webster Group and how you can contribute to their mission.

Proofread Your Application:Before submitting, carefully proofread your application materials. Check for any spelling or grammatical errors, and ensure that all information is clear and concise.

How to prepare for a job interview at Day Webster

Showcase Your MSK Experience

Make sure to highlight your specific experience with musculoskeletal physiotherapy during the interview. Discuss any relevant cases you've handled, particularly those involving soft tissue injuries or post-surgical rehabilitation, as this will demonstrate your expertise in the field.

Be Prepared for Scenario Questions

Expect scenario-based questions that assess your problem-solving skills and clinical judgement. Prepare examples of how you've managed challenging cases or adapted treatment plans to meet patient needs, as this will show your ability to think on your feet.

Understand the Company Culture

Research Day Webster Group and their approach to healthcare recruitment. Familiarise yourself with their values and mission, as this will help you align your answers with what they are looking for in a candidate and demonstrate your genuine interest in working with them.

Ask Insightful Questions

Prepare thoughtful questions to ask at the end of the interview. Inquire about the team dynamics, opportunities for professional development, or the types of cases you might encounter. This shows your enthusiasm for the role and helps you gauge if it's the right fit for you.
